Brief Summary
With this protocol, investigators examine whether targeted memory reactivation (TMR), a technique used to strengthen memories, can accelerate remission of nightmare disorder. This protocol uses TMR du...
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Diagnosis of nightmare disorder according to the International Classification of Sleep Disorders (ICSD-3) diagnostic and coding manual
- Patients with at least moderate severity (\>1 episode per week)
Exclusion
- severe depression
- insomnia disorder
- psychosis or anxiety disorder
- other sleep disorder (e.g.,obstructive sleep apnea syndrome, restless legs syndrome)
- neurological disease
- use of medications that would be likely to produce nightmares (e.g. hypnotics, β-blockers, amphetamines, antimicrobial agents)
- use of anxiolytics, antipsychotic or antidepressant medication were excluded.
